Default 1981 Honda Civic D swap

I have a 1981 Honda Civic and could possibly get a built D series motor and trans, not sure exactly what kind yet and lots of other parts for free. How hard would this be to swap into my civic, the transmission and carb are bad so I wanted to just swap in a new motor.

Default Re: 1981 Honda Civic D swap

It's actually not all that bad. I have a neighbor who is good with motors and can weld, and he said the most difficult parts would be welding/fitting the exhaust into the bay and relocating the motor mounts. If you have someone handy with welding and engines, it can be done. The new ECU has to be carried over as well. I have a 1983 that I am currently looking into putting a B18B in. My motor is shot.
